What are Gnocchi and Why Choose Them?
Gnocchi is a type of Italian pasta that is fluffy and light, traditionally made from potatoes and flour. It offers both comfort and versatility in cooking, making it a favorite among many. Choosing gnocchi for your meals opens the door to numerous healthy recipes. By grilling them, you enhance their flavor while adding a delightful char. Plus, they serve as a fantastic base for colorful veggies, elevating the nutritional profile of your meal.

Simple Ingredients for a Rainbow Delight
This recipe calls for a mix of fresh, colorful vegetables alongside your gnocchi. Consider using bell peppers, cherry tomatoes, zucchini, and red onion. Not only do these ingredients provide an array of vitamins and minerals, but they also contribute to the visual appeal of the dish. Steps to Prepare Rainbow Grilled Gnocchi Skewers
Ready to get cooking? Here’s a straightforward guide you can follow:
- Start by boiling your gnocchi according to the package instructions until they float, indicating they are done.
- While the gnocchi is cooking, chop your selected vegetables into bite-sized pieces.
- Once the gnocchi is ready, assemble your skewers by alternating pieces of gnocchi and vegetables.
- Preheat your grill or grill pan to medium heat and gently place the skewers on it.
- Cook for about 5-7 minutes, flipping occasionally until everything is grilled to perfection.
- Drizzle with olive oil and your favorite seasonings before serving to elevate the taste!
This simple recipe can be adapted based on what you have at home, making it one of those easy recipes that you can customize with whatever vegetables you love.
Beyond the Plate: Benefits of Grilled Vegetables and Gnocchi
Grilling brings out the natural sweetness in vegetables, and when paired with gnocchi, it creates a comforting dish that warms the soul. But there’s more to it. The high fiber content from vegetables combined with the carbohydrates in gnocchi helps keep you full longer, making it a great choice for maintaining energy throughout your busy day.
